A spokesman told the Associated Press on Tuesday that the Indian automaker sees “no roadblocks” in the way of a deal.
The news agency noted that Ford spokesman John Gardiner had earlier dampened expectations by cautioning not to expect a deal during this week’s Geneva show.
But Tata’s Debasis Ray told AP that talks were continuing to buy the brands from Ford.
